Choosing the right season to fly to Phuket can make a meaningful difference to both your experience and your total cost.
Peak Season (November to April)
This is the most popular period to visit Phuket and broadly corresponds with the dry season on the western side of the island. Expect clear skies, calm seas, and ideal beach conditions. Flight and accommodation prices are naturally higher during this window, particularly over the South African school holiday periods.
Value Season (May to October)
The island's green season offers lush scenery, quieter beaches, and considerably lower airfare to Phuket Thailand. While some rain is expected, particularly in May, June, and September, it rarely lasts all day. Savvy travellers who plan activities accordingly will find this period excellent value.
Cheapest Month to Fly
Based on historical fare data, November (early in the month, before peak season prices set in) and September tend to offer some of the most competitive fares from South Africa to Phuket. Booking 8–12 weeks before these periods maximises savings.

Q1. How long is the flight from South Africa to Phuket?
The average flight time from Johannesburg (JNB) to Phuket (HKT) is approximately 17 to 18 hours, including a layover at an international hub such as Dubai, Doha, Abu Dhabi, or Singapore. The direct air distance from Johannesburg to Phuket is approximately 8,458 kilometres. Flights from Cape Town will be slightly longer due to the additional distance.

Q4. Do South African passport holders need a visa for Phuket?
South African passport holders do not require a visa for tourism stays of up to 30 days when entering Thailand by air. Your passport must be valid for at least six months from the date of entry. Conditions may change, so always verify current requirements before travel.
Q5. What is the cheapest month to fly from South Africa to Phuket?
Based on historical data, November (early in the month) and September tend to offer the most competitive fares from South Africa to Phuket. Avoiding South African school holidays and major local public holidays also helps keep airfare costs manageable.
Q6. What airport does Phuket use, and how far is it from the city centre?
All international flights to Phuket arrive at Phuket International Airport (HKT), located approximately 32 kilometres north of Phuket Town and around 40 kilometres from Patong Beach. Taxis, limousine buses, private transfers, and ride-hailing services such as Grab are all available from the airport.
